Official Trial Title
A Phase 3, Multicenter, Randomized, Double-Blind, Placebo-Controlled Study to
Assess the Efficacy and Safety of REL-1017 as Adjunctive Treatment of Major
Depressive Disorder (The RELIANCE-I Study)
Study Description

The UVA Center for Psychiatric Clinical Research seeks adults for a research study, ages 18-65 with Major Depressive Disorder (MDD) with continued depressive symptoms, despite taking an antidepressant. The purpose of the study is to test the efficacy of the study medication with an existing antidepressant, compared to a placebo with the antidepressant.

Study involves taking an experimental medication or placebo, blood draws, ECGs, completing assessments, and maintaining an eDiary.

Study-related exams, tests, and experimental medication provided at no cost.
